1.) An strategy in basketball, where the offense attempts to move the ball up court and into scoring position as quickly as possible, so that the defense is outnumbered and does not have time to set up.
2.) A recent addition (approximately 5-6 years ago) to the Reese's Peanut Butter Cup franchise, also called "Hershey Sidekick" in Canada (though Hershey has discontinued the candy as of September 2006 in Canada), the candy bar is coated with milk chocolate, and filled with a thick layer of peanut butter and soft nougat.
